Mandala is a geometric symbol configuration. Mandala 1st appeared in the 4th century in India, inside Buddhist monasteries. Buddhist monks created mandala because of the meditative process that helped their minds become more enlightened. A mandala generally represents the spiritual journey, strating from the outside to the inner core through the layers. Mandala have been used as art therapy. It is also known as the "art of relaxation. Mandala art is both therapeutic and symbolic.
